Recognizing Low-VOC Paints



When you choose low-VOC paints, you're choosing a product that produces less volatile natural substances, which can be hazardous to both your health and wellness and the setting.



VOCs are chemicals found in numerous paint products that can vaporize right into the air and add to indoor air contamination. By selecting low-VOC alternatives, you're decreasing the variety of these exhausts, making your home much safer.

Low-VOC paints commonly consist of 50 grams per litre or less VOCs, contrasted to standard paints that can contain as much as 250 grams per litre. This implies that when you paint your home with low-VOC products, you're not simply making a choice for aesthetics; you're likewise taking a step towards a healthier indoor setting.

These paints are available in a range of coatings and colors, so you will not have to jeopardize on design. They're suitable for both interior and exterior jobs, offering sturdiness and protection like their conventional counterparts.

Plus, lots of suppliers are currently concentrating on producing low-VOC solutions without compromising efficiency. Recognizing low-VOC paints encourages you to make educated options for your home and health while contributing to environmental preservation.

Possible Disadvantages to Take Into Consideration



While low-VOC paints offer many benefits, there are some potential drawbacks to keep in mind. One substantial concern is their efficiency contrasted to conventional paints. Low-VOC choices may not always supply the exact same level of durability and insurance coverage, which can cause more frequent touch-ups or a requirement for added coats. This can be irritating and taxing during your paint project.

An additional problem is the drying time. Low-VOC paints frequently take longer to completely dry than their high-VOC equivalents, which can prolong your project timeline. If you're on a tight timetable, this could be a disadvantage to take into consideration.

You must also realize that low-VOC paints can occasionally have a various coating or texture. If you're going for a certain visual, see to it to test samples to ensure the result satisfies your assumptions.

Finally, while low-VOC paints are generally more secure, they can still send out some fumes. Appropriate air flow is important during and after application, so be prepared to air out your space successfully.
